The Team:The Enterprise Solutions business within S&P Global Market intelligence provides buy-side, sell-side, and corporate clients with industry‑leading data, software, and services. The business portfolio offers a broad range of product offerings covering enterprise data management, investment management, loans platforms, regulatory and compliance solutions, and private markets solutions.
Responsibilities & Impact:- Product Strategy and Vision
:
Define short‑term and long‑term product strategies for extending our product line to support the unique needs of the front office personas we serve. - Product Roadmap Development
:
Create and execute comprehensive product roadmaps, securing executive buy‑in and guiding product development efforts. - Product Requirements Definition
:
Collaborate with stakeholders to define product requirements, including user stories, acceptance criteria, and workflow maps. Ensure alignment with market needs and business goals. - Product Development
:
Oversee product development initiatives, managing cross‑functional teams and ensuring timely delivery of high‑quality products. - Stakeholder Management
:
Build and maintain strong relationships with internal and external stakeholders, effectively communicating product vision and strategy. - Market Analysis
:
Conduct ongoing market research to identify customer needs, industry trends, and competitive opportunities.

What We’re Looking For:- Proven experience in B2B Fin Tech product management.
- Knowledge of the private capital market industry and ecosystem.
- Demonstrated ability to lead and collaborate within cross‑functional teams.
- Strong analytical and problem‑solving skills.
- Excellent communication and interpersonal skills.
- Experience with agile development methodologies (Scrum, Kanban).
- Proficiency in defining product requirements and creating comprehensive product documentation.
- Bachelor’s degree required.
